FM Hails 'Deep, Close' Ties Btw Egypt, Malaysia

Egypt's Foreign Minister (FM) Sameh Shoukry affirmed the 'deep and close' ties between Egypt and Malaysia.

 

In a joint press conference with the Malaysian counterpart Hishamuddin Hussain, Shoukry expressed Egypt's keenness to activate all mechanisms of bilateral cooperation and political consultations between both countries and to hold the joint economic committee and businessmen forum as soon as possible.

 

 

Moreover, FM shed light on Hussain's meeting with Egypt's President Abdel Fattah El-Sisi, earlier today. During the meeting, they discussed ways to boost bilateral ties as well as Egypt's view towards various international and religious issues.

 

 

In addition, Egypt's top diplomat praised the economic boom witnessed by Malaysia nowadays, stressing that Egypt is taking steadfast steps regarding the economic reform program, to provide a suitable atmosphere for development.

 

It is worth mentioning that, Malaysian Minister of Foreign Affairs Hishamuddin Hussain arrived in Cairo earlier today, in a two-day official visit.

It is considered Hussain’s first visit to Cairo, since his appointment on March 10, 2020.

Malaysia and Egypt enjoy close and vibrant relations, supported by substantive cooperation notably in the areas of trade, investments, education, tourism, and religious affairs.

Egypt is Malaysia’s largest trading partner in North Africa.
